36C10B25F0115 — GIGAMON HARDWARE AND SOFTWARE MAINTENANCE.

GIGAMON HARDWARE AND SOFTWARE MAINTENANCE. is a federal award for Department of Veterans Affairs (VA) held by COLOSSAL CONTRACTING, LLC. Estimated value $6M ($6M obligated). Current period of performance ends Apr 30, 2027. Last award drew 3 bidders. Place of performance: COLUMBIA MD. Related solicitation 36C10B25Q0237.
